Fouling itself is of little consequence to the health of the crayfish unless it is so severe that it causes improper gill functioning, and it can be managed by water exchange. Crayfish plague is a deadly disease caused by the aquatic fungus Aphanomyces astaci that affects crayfish species, including the European and American varieties. Common fouling protozoans of freshwater crayfish include Epistylus, Zoothamnium, Lagenophrys, Vorticella and Acineta. It may not display this or other websites correctly.
